Output a25987835dac95429c28ac972530babf0ac9f70c381ceeb920590b35d73edf5f:6

value
1034076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78d3f08fb019aaf9e61d2efa538b87a327e9784c OP_EQUAL
address
3ChtuPeva7evnQBHUomwU786Lr1hQ1QbpU
transaction
a25987835dac95429c28ac972530babf0ac9f70c381ceeb920590b35d73edf5f
spent
true